Calvin Baker, visiting distinguished writer-in-residence, Calvin Bakerwas interviewed for CBS This Morning: Saturday about his new book, “A More Perfect Reunion.”

 

Rebecca McNamara, associate curator at the Tang Teaching Rebecca McNamaraMuseum, presented “Accelerating Change: Case Studies from a Three-Year Grant Project on Access and Inclusion” as part of the panel “Small Steps Towards Significant Change: Institutional Collaborations and Conversations” at the annual Association of Academic Museums & Galleries conference.

Jeffrey Segrave, Music Department chair and David. H. Porter professor of health and human physiological sciences, Jeff Segraveco-authored an article, “43-Man Squamish: The Untold Life of a Sports Spoof,” in the Journal of Popular Culture. 

The Tang Teaching Museum was featured in an article in Daily Art Magazine about the Mary Weatherford exhibition “Canyon-Daisy-Eden.” The article highlights the Tang’s dedication to showcasing important women artists.
